We ran mine with 3 inch pipe last season 3" pipe 2 feet of drop over twelve feet or so. We had ample water. I don't remember the name of the thread I posted some pics. We are gonna do it again this year with more pipe so we can set up in multiple spots and not need to haul buckets as far. You can introduce heavy flow out of the end of an open pipe. If you plan on running a spray bar I would suggest as much drop and length as you can get and drill 3/8 inch holes in the spray bar.
